    Venice, a romantic MSC Mediterranean Cruises destination, is an artisan masterpiece. The city is built on 118 small islands, separated by canals, in a shallow lagoon in the Adriatic Sea. This UNESCO World Heritage Site overflows with beauty – from the gondola-lined canals and ancient marble palaces to historical architectural feats like St. Mark’s Basilica and the Palazzo Contarini del Bovolo. Visiting Venice is like being in a fabled land, a scintillating mix of culture, history, and water.

    Kotor is one of the most atmospheric medieval towns on Montenegro’s Adriatic coast, set against a backdrop of breathtaking mountains. It's an attractive MSC Mediterranean Cruises destination for those with a love of history and architecture. Glimpse ancient churches, an array of rustic palaces, and a maze of streets and squares. Kotor is also a gateway for other extraordinary Montenegro destinations, such as the stunning town of Perast.

    The Italian port town of Brindisi, an MSC Mediterranean Cruises destination, boasts a characterful ancient centre, home to a vast array of treasures. Sites such as the 11th-century Duomo and Alfonsino Castle are architectural jewels just waiting to be discovered. The perfect starting point for visiting other destinations, namely Lecce, Ostuni, and Alberobello, Brindisi delivers culture, colour and Italian romance along its palm-fringed streets and seafront promenade.
